Truckers and Rig Operators Called to an Important Meeting

Attention all Truckers and Rig Operators at the Antigua and Barbuda Port Authority. As we head into the new year there are some traffic concerns in need of address.

The Antigua and Barbuda Port Authority in collaboration with the Traffic Department of the Royal Police Force of Antigua and Barbuda will be holding a very important meeting tomorrow Tuesday 14th January.

PLEASE NOTE THE POLICE HAVE REQUESTED THE MEETING BE HELD AT A NEW TIME OF 8:30AM!!!

This meeting will be held on the 3rd floor of the Port Authority’s Administrative Office Building.

It is imperative that ALL are in attendance. Your absence will impact your ability access the facility as normal.

We are looking forward to your participation.
